Global Automotive Door Control Unit (DCU) Market to Reach US$6.1 Billion by 2030

The global market for Automotive Door Control Unit (DCU) estimated at US$4.9 Billion in the year 2023, is expected to reach US$6.1 Billion by 2030, growing at a CAGR of 3.3% over the analysis period 2023-2030. Passenger Cars End-Use, one of the segments analyzed in the report, is expected to record a 3.5% CAGR and reach US$4.6 Billion by the end of the analysis period. Growth in the Commercial Vehicles End-Use segment is estimated at 2.7% CAGR over the analysis period.

The U.S. Market is Estimated at US$1.3 Billion While China is Forecast to Grow at 6.4% CAGR

The Automotive Door Control Unit (DCU) market in the U.S. is estimated at US$1.3 Billion in the year 2023. China, the world's second largest economy, is forecast to reach a projected market size of US$1.3 Billion by the year 2030 trailing a CAGR of 6.4% over the analysis period 2023-2030. Among the other noteworthy geographic markets are Japan and Canada, each forecast to grow at a CAGR of 1.0% and 2.5% respectively over the analysis period. Within Europe, Germany is forecast to grow at approximately 1.7% CAGR.

Global Automotive Door Control Unit (DCU) Market – Key Trends & Drivers Summarized

What Are Automotive Door Control Units and Why Are They Essential in Modern Vehicles?

An Automotive Door Control Unit (DCU) is an electronic system responsible for managing various functions related to vehicle doors, such as power windows, door locks, mirror adjustments, and even child lock settings. DCUs act as the central nervous system for automotive door operations, ensuring that each function is seamlessly integrated with the vehicle's broader electronic and safety architecture. In advanced vehicle models, DCUs also enable smart functionalities like proximity-based locking and unlocking, memory settings for different drivers, and even automatic window closures during adverse weather conditions. As vehicles become more sophisticated, the role of DCUs has expanded beyond basic operations, becoming a key component in enhancing safety, security, and user convenience.

How Are Technological Advancements Influencing Automotive DCUs?

Technological advancements have transformed automotive DCUs into highly integrated, multifunctional systems. Innovations such as the incorporation of wireless connectivity and sensors have enabled vehicles to offer features like keyless entry, remote door control, and personalized settings through mobile apps. With the rise of electric and autonomous vehicles, DCUs are evolving to meet the demands of smarter, more energy-efficient systems. In electric vehicles (EVs), the DCU plays an important role in optimizing energy use for door mechanisms and is often integrated with the vehicle's battery management system. Meanwhile, autonomous vehicles require advanced DCUs that can communicate with central control units to handle not only door functionality but also interactions with other safety systems like lane departure warnings and collision avoidance. These technologies are making DCUs more crucial than ever for ensuring both safety and user comfort in modern vehicles.

What Consumer and Industry Trends Are Shaping the Automotive DCU Market?

Consumer demand for convenience and advanced vehicle functionality is one of the driving forces behind the adoption of complex DCU systems. Features such as one-touch windows, smart locking systems, and automatic folding mirrors have become standard expectations, particularly in mid-range and luxury vehicles. Additionally, as automakers strive to differentiate their models through technological innovation, DCUs are being designed to offer more customizable and personalized settings. For example, some vehicles now have user profiles that allow for automatic mirror adjustments and door functions based on who is driving. Moreover, as governments and regulatory bodies enforce stricter vehicle safety and environmental standards, automakers are increasingly focusing on DCU systems that integrate seamlessly with other vehicle electronics to optimize energy consumption and reduce emissions.

What Factors Are Driving Growth in the Automotive DCU Market?

The growth in the automotive door control unit (DCU) market is driven by several factors. The rising adoption of electric and autonomous vehicles, which require advanced door control and integration with central systems, is significantly boosting demand for sophisticated DCUs. Additionally, consumer demand for personalized, tech-driven experiences in vehicles is pushing automakers to integrate more functionalities into DCUs, such as memory settings and proximity-based controls. Regulatory requirements for enhanced vehicle safety and energy efficiency are also driving innovation in DCU technologies, particularly in optimizing power consumption for electric vehicles. Moreover, the trend toward connected and smart vehicles is expanding the role of DCUs, as they increasingly interact with other in-vehicle systems, like infotainment and safety features. This increased complexity, combined with a focus on energy efficiency and user comfort, is expected to continue driving the growth of the DCU market.
